Howard's End is a double black (expert) run at Big Sky Resort measuring 579 m, dropping 214 m from 2667 m down to 2453 m. It averages a 35.7% gradient, steepening to around 56.5% at its most sustained pitch.

Snowboard-friendly: no significant flat or uphill sections detected along the descent.
